#203e29 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#203e29 is composed of 12.5% red, 24.3%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.9%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 138 degrees, a saturation of 31.9% and a lightness of 18.4%. #203e29 color hex could be obtained by blending #407c52 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#203e29 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#203e29 has RGB values of R:32, G:62,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 2113065.

Shades and Tints of #203e29
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a07 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.
